The U.S. Virgin Islands hosts regular government surplus auctions featuring seized property from federal agencies, territorial authorities, and law enforcement. These auctions include vehicles, equipment, real estate, and personal property forfeited through customs enforcement, tax proceedings, and federal asset forfeitures. Each auction platform has different bidding processes. Most require you to register an account, review item details and photos, place bids before the deadline, and pay if you win. Some auctions are sealed-bid, others are live. Read the specific terms on the auction listing before bidding, including payment methods, pickup deadlines, and any buyer's premiums that apply.
Many auctions offer inspection periods at announced times and locations. Details are listed in each auction post. Seized property is often sold as-is without warranties, so inspection before bidding is recommended. If in-person inspection isn't possible, review all available photos and condition descriptions on the listing carefully.
